    Pin holes in an above ground pool
    I have a 24ft above ground and am finding pin holes on one side of the pool. I patched two but have found four more. The linner is two years old and otherwise in great shape. The pool store told me that it was from nut grass. I pulled an article online to get a visual of what I was looking for because I had no idea what they were talking about. I checked the area around the pool and outside the fence and couldn't see anthything that looked like this nut grass. Is there a way to fix these pin holes without spending hours underwater searching and hoping I don't miss one outside of replacing the linner? I am afraid to drain the pool at this time of year. With all the rain we get the back corner of the yard floods and I am afraid that with the pool empty it will get damaged.

    Sounds like you need to replace the liner. While you have it out, see what is between it and the wall. Maybe some of that weed is coming up between the wall and the liner, or between the floor and liner. Also inspect the wall for sharp screws, or metal fragments, etc.
